Low-dose computed tomography (LDCT) has been extensively validated for lung cancer screening in selected patient populations. Additionally, the use of gated cardiac CT to assess coronary artery calcium (CAC) burden has been validated to determine a patient's risk for major cardiovascular adverse events. This is typically performed by calculating an Agatston score based on density and overall burden of calcified plaque within the coronary arteries. ⋯ We conclude that CAC should be assessed on all LDCT performed for lung cancer screening and that a qualitative categorical scoring system should be provided in the impression for each patient. Early studies involving AI for the assessment of CAC are promising, but more extensive studies are needed before a final recommendation for its use can be given. The implementation of an accurate, automated AI CAC assessment tool would improve radiologist compliance and ease of overall workflow. Ultimately, the potential end result would be improved turnaround time, better patient outcomes, and reduced healthcare costs by maximizing preventative care in this high-risk population.

Deep vein thrombosis is a common condition encounter by hospitalists and managed by either oral or intravenous anti-coagulation. Although uncommon, phlegmasia cerulea dolens (PCD) is a life-threatening manifestation of acute deep vein thrombosis requiring early recognition and aggressive intervention to preserve life and limb. PCD is characterized by marked swelling of the lower extremities with pain and cyanosis, which often leads to gangrene and amputation. We present the case of a patient who developed PCD of her left lower extremity who was successfully treated with an EkoSonic™ endovascular catheter (Boston Scientific, Marlborough, MA, USA), which accelerates lytic dispersion of the thrombolytic drug through ultrasound technology.

Although myiasis infestation of wounds presents with significant psychological discomfort to patients, studies have shown that it can be beneficial in the management of recalcitrant ulcers resistant to standard management. Here we report a patient with persistent ulcers unresponsive to standard management who was lost to follow-up for five months and presented with ''maggots in his wound''. This however proved beneficial to the patient as the ulcer showed healthy granulation tissue on presentation and improved healing on follow-up. Our case presents the beneficial effect of myiasis infestation in the 21st century and helps to highlight a time-tested therapy with further encouragement of the use of biotherapy (sterile maggots) for the management of recalcitrant ulcers.

As the coronavirus disease 2019 (COVID-19) pandemic evolves, more complications associated with the disease come to surface. Thus far, there is limited information available on the etiology, clinical outcomes, and management options for cardiovascular complications caused by COVID-19. This review focuses on literature published in year 2020 on the virus-induced cardiovascular damage with intention to better understand pathophysiology of this process, its impact on clinical outcomes, and available therapies. Literature review shows that severe acute respiratory syndrome coronavirus-2 (SARS-CoV-2) acts through angiotensin-converting enzyme 2 (ACE-2) receptors and causes cardiac injury by direct damage to the cardiomyocytes, systemic inflammation, fibrosis, interferon and cytokine-mediated immune response, coronary plaque destabilization, and hypoxia. ⋯ Monitoring hospitalized COVID-19 patients with high sensitivity troponin can help screen for severe complications and detect them early. Use of multiple investigational drugs with uncertain cardiac safety profiles in COVID-19 patients requires continuous cardiac monitoring. Notch signaling pathway therapy along with anti-viral agents, interleukin-6 inhibitors, and convalescent serum are possible treatment options to better control the inflammatory state that drives the cardiac damage.

Background The coronavirus disease (COVID-19) pandemic has put an excessive strain on healthcare systems across the globe, causing a shortage of personal protective equipment (PPE). PPE is a precious commodity for health personnel to protect them against infections. We investigated the availability of PPE among doctors in the United States (US) and Pakistan. ⋯ Conclusion There is a lack of different forms of PPE in the US and Pakistan. Doctors from both countries reported that they had been forced to work without PPE. Compared to the US, more doctors from Pakistan reported having faced discrimination in receiving PPE.
